Comprehensive Examination of Grout Haze and Its Impact on Tiles

What is Grout Haze and How Does It Affect Your Tiles?

A person cleaning grout haze from kitchen floor tiles in West Dunbartonshire, with Scottish architecture in the background.

Grout haze is an unsightly, filmy layer that can develop on tiles after the grouting process. This issue often arises due to excess grout that remains uncleaned on the tile surface during installation. The presence of this haze can seriously detract from the visual appeal of your tiled areas, giving them a dull, neglected look, regardless of the tile quality. It may manifest as a white or cloudy film that, if left unattended, can harden and become progressively more challenging to eliminate. Keeping your tiles clean is essential not only for aesthetic purposes but also for prolonging the life of your surfaces.

What Are the Key Causes of Grout Haze Formation?

Understanding the primary causes of grout haze is crucial for effective prevention and management. The main factor contributing to grout haze is typically insufficient cleaning of grout during the installation phase. If grout is allowed to dry on the tile surface, it creates a stubborn layer that becomes increasingly difficult to remove. Elements such as poor wiping techniques, inappropriate tools, or ineffective cleaning solutions can amplify this issue. Recognizing these factors is vital for homeowners and tilers alike.

Moreover, the type of grout used can influence the likelihood of haze formation. Certain grouts, particularly those with higher cement content, are more prone to leaving behind a residue. Furthermore, inadequate dilution of cleaning solutions or water can lead to persistent haze, as concentrated grout residue becomes harder to dissolve and remove. By understanding these factors, homeowners and tilers can take proactive measures during installation, ensuring that tiles maintain their intended shine while avoiding future complications.

Effective DIY Methods for Grout Haze Removal

How to Use a Vinegar Solution for Grout Haze Elimination?

One of the most accessible and environmentally friendly methods for removing grout haze from tiles in West Dunbartonshire is to utilize a vinegar solution. To create this effective cleaner, mix equal parts of water and white vinegar in a spray bottle or bucket. This natural solution is well-known for its ability to dissolve minerals and dislodge dirt without harming most tile surfaces, making it a popular choice among homeowners.

When applying the vinegar solution, generously cover the hazy areas and allow it to sit for a few minutes to effectively break down the residue. After this dwell time, use a sponge or cloth to gently scrub the tiles, paying particular attention to areas with significant haze. The acidity of the vinegar aids in lifting the haze while also leaving a pleasant scent. After scrubbing, rinse the tiles thoroughly with clean water to eliminate any lingering vinegar residue, ensuring a sparkling finish that showcases the beauty of your tiled surfaces.

For particularly stubborn grout haze, you might consider using a stronger vinegar solution by reducing the amount of water. However, always exercise caution and perform a small area test first to verify that your tiles can withstand the increased acidity. Following up with a final rinse and dry will give your tiles a renewed appearance, free from the unsightly haze and ready for everyday use.

What Is the Process for Formulating a Baking Soda Paste for Cleaning?

Another highly effective DIY method involves creating a baking soda paste. This eco-friendly solution combines baking soda with water to form a thick paste that serves as a gentle abrasive cleaner. To prepare the paste, mix approximately three parts baking soda with one part water until a spreadable consistency is achieved, perfect for addressing stubborn stains and haze.

Apply the paste directly to the grout haze, emphasizing areas that appear particularly cloudy or stained. Allow the paste to sit for at least 10 to 15 minutes, giving the baking soda time to penetrate and lift the haze. Afterward, use a soft sponge or toothbrush to scrub the area gently, ensuring you don’t scratch the tile surface. The mild abrasive nature of baking soda effectively helps to lift stubborn residue without causing damage.

Once you’ve thoroughly scrubbed the area, rinse with clean water to remove any residue from the baking soda paste. This method not only tackles the haze but also refreshes the grout itself, leaving your tiles looking rejuvenated. Regular use of this paste can also assist in preventing future haze buildup, making it a valuable addition to your cleaning routine and promoting long-lasting tile care.

Proactive Measures to Prevent Future Grout Haze

How to Utilize Proper Grouting Techniques During Installation?

Preventing future grout haze necessitates a focus on proper grouting techniques during the installation phase. One of the key factors in haze formation is the application method; ensure that the grout is applied evenly and that excess material is promptly wiped away from the tile surface before it has a chance to set. Utilizing the right tools, such as a grout float, can facilitate a smooth and even application, thereby reducing the likelihood of residue buildup.

Additionally, opting for high-quality grout products designed to minimize haze can serve as an effective preventative measure. Many manufacturers provide grout formulations that are less likely to leave a residue on tiles, thereby reducing future maintenance needs. By selecting these products, you can significantly lower the chances of encountering haze in the future, maintaining the aesthetic appeal of your tiled surfaces.

Training and experience play a vital role in applying grout correctly. If you are not confident in your ability to install grout without risking haze formation, consider hiring a professional. Their expertise will ensure that the job is executed correctly from the outset, saving you time and potential headaches in the future while guaranteeing a flawless finish.

How Do Sealants Contribute to Long-Term Tile Protection?

Applying tile sealants is one of the most effective strategies for preventing grout haze and maintaining the beauty of your tiles. Sealants create a protective layer over the grout, helping to repel moisture and prevent dirt from penetrating the surface. By sealing your grout, you effectively reduce the chances of haze formation that often results from trapped moisture and grime, ensuring your tiles remain visually appealing.

Before applying a sealant, ensure that the grout is completely dry and clean to maximize its effectiveness. Most sealants require a specific application process, so it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ions carefully. Typically, you’ll apply the sealant with a small applicator or brush, ensuring even coverage across the grout lines for optimal protection.

Regular maintenance of the sealant is equally important. Depending on the type of sealant used and the volume of foot traffic in the area, reapplication may be necessary every six months to a year. Staying on top of this maintenance will ensure that your tiles remain protected against future haze formation, keeping them looking their best and prolonging their lifespan.
